Job Description

Role Overview

This position places you at the centre of daily campus operations for a growing educational institution in Ongata Rongai. You will ensure that classrooms, administrative offices, and shared spaces remain safe, clean, and ready for use by combining systematic inspection routines with hands-on coordination of maintenance teams and external specialists. Your work directly supports the school’s ability to deliver an uninterrupted learning environment, as you are the first point of contact for facility faults, service contractors, and event-related logistical needs.

Key Responsibilities

  • Carry out structured walkthroughs of the entire campus at the start and end of each working day, noting any structural, electrical, plumbing, or civil defects and immediate safety hazards.
  • Create and update digital work orders in the institution's ticketing system (Zoho), prioritising urgent repairs and following up until each task is closed off to the satisfaction of building users.
  • Accompany approved external technicians during servicing of specialised systems such as lifts and fire suppression equipment, and verify their completion sheets before sign-off.
  • Track daily attendance of cleaning personnel and coordinate the sanitation rosters for all assigned blocks, adjusting workflows during peak periods or staff absence.
  • Oversee security protocols by confirming that offices, laboratories, and other sensitive areas are locked outside authorised hours, and investigate any access irregularities.
  • Handle complaints from staff, students, and visitors concerning facility conditions, offering quick practical resolutions or escalating complex issues to management.
  • Plan and supervise the preparation of rooms for institutional events, including furniture layout, audiovisual equipment readiness, and post-event removal and storage of all materials.
  • Immediately document and report any property damage, theft, or missing assets, and maintain an accurate log of all inventory movements related to events and maintenance.

Requirements & Qualifications

  • Hold a Diploma or Bachelor’s Degree in Business Management, Project Management, Facilities Management, or a closely related discipline.
  • Have at least 2–3 years of hands-on experience in property management, facility coordination, or administrative project management, preferably within an institutional or campus environment.
  • Be comfortable using digital work-order or property management platforms; prior experience with Zoho will be considered a strong advantage.
  • Possess a sound working knowledge of basic civil, electrical, mechanical, and plumbing maintenance practices, together with practical site safety awareness.
  • Show strong organisational and problem-solving abilities, with a demonstrated capacity to manage multiple repair requests without losing sight of deadlines.
  • Communicate clearly and professionally, both in writing and verbally, when liaising with internal users, external contractors, and the administration team.
